

New Relic and Avantra are popular choices for monitoring and observability tools. While New Relic is known for its extensive integrations and analytics, Avantra's strength lies in SAP environment management and automation capabilities.
Features: New Relic offers full-stack observability, robust analytics, and support for a wide range of integrations. Avantra provides automated monitoring, detailed reporting, and predictive analytics specifically for SAP environments.
Room for Improvement: New Relic could improve its alerting system and reduce configuration complexity. Avantra could enhance its user experience and support for more diverse ecosystems.
Ease of Deployment and Customer Service: New Relic is easy to deploy with flexible options and reliable customer service. Avantra's deployment is straightforward within SAP environments but can be challenging outside them. Both products have positive customer support, with Avantra having an advantage in SAP support.
Pricing and ROI: New Relic's pricing is competitive with good ROI for its monitoring capabilities. Avantra's pricing is higher but justified by its specialized value for SAP environments, resulting in strong ROI.

Avantra is an industry-leading platform designed to automate SAP operations for enterprises. It optimizes SAP landscapes, ensuring efficient performance management to meet the demands of large-scale environments while reducing manual tasks.
Avantra automates SAP operations, providing tools that enhance efficiency and reliability. It assists enterprises with advanced monitoring, performance optimization, and predictive analytics, crucial for managing complex SAP landscapes. By integrating seamlessly with SAP environments, it offers comprehensive insights and automations that lead to improved operational control and reduced manual intervention. Businesses benefit significantly by bridging IT operations with business objectives, thereby facilitating more effective resource allocation and decision-making processes.

New Relic offers real-time application monitoring and insight into performance bottlenecks. Its customizable dashboards and APM integration provide efficient operational support, while server performance alerts ensure quick issue detection.
New Relic provides comprehensive monitoring of application performance, tracking bottlenecks across databases and front-end components. Users employ it for server and infrastructure monitoring, as well as analyzing key metrics such as CPU and memory usage. The solution's ability to integrate with tools like PagerDuty enhances incident management capabilities. However, users have expressed a need for improvements in query language simplicity, more detailed historical insights, and better mobile app monitoring support.
